A RESOLUTION OF THE COUNCIL OF THE VILLAGE OF JEROMESVILLE AFFIRMING SERVICE RATES FOR UTILITY SERVICE.
WHEREAS, it is incumbent on the legislative authority to determine the rates for utility service within the Village of Jeromesville;
WHEREAS, it is the duty of the legislative authority to communicate those determinations and affirmations to the general public from time to time:
Now, therefore, be it Resolved, that the Council of the Village of Jeromesville —
(1) affirms that the rates for water service shall be as follows;
Vendor |
¾ inch line |
4 inch line |
Inside the Municipality |
$28.33/month |
$74.05/month |
Outside the Municipality |
$34.54/month |
$81.46/month |
(2) Each utility customer residing inside the corporation limits of the municipality shall be assessed a two dollar and fifty cent ($2.50) fee per month for the Water Improvement Capital Project.
(3) Service rates for wastewater service, charged only to those customers residing inside the corporation limits of the municipality with wastewater service shall be forty dollars and fifty ($40.50) cents per month.
(4) Each utility customer residing inside the corporation limits of the municipality with wastewater service shall be assessed a one dollar and fifty cent ($1.50) fee per month for the Wastewater Improvement Project.
(5) Each utility customer residing inside the corporation limits of the municipality shall be assessed a one dollar ($1.50) fee per month for Stormwater Management Service.
(6) In multiple unit dwellings, each unit must have its own meter and be billed to its own account.
(7) The property owner of any property receiving service under the municipal program shall be responsible for any unpaid balances for such services rendered to such property, notwithstanding that the recipient of such services may have been a party other than the owner.
(8) That rates for water service provided in Section (1) shall be amended and increased by two percent (2%). All other provisions of Section (1) of this Ordinance shall remain unchanged and in force.
(9) That any provision of any Ordinance inconsistent herewith is repealed.
(10) That this ordinance shall be in force and effect from and after the earliest period allowed by law.
